Outpatient Services Associate - #1132175
St Luke's Hospital
Responsibilities:
1. Manage service counters for patient registration, appointment scheduling and payment
Register patients for outpatient visits and services efficiently
Provide financial counselling to clients, explain charges and assist with various government subsidy schemes available
Perform billing processes and manage cash float, including payment collection for the services rendered, and be accountable for payment collected
Manage appointment scheduling and coordinate for multiple appointments accurately
2. Manage hospital general and outpatient services appointment lines
Answer and triage all phone calls and address callers’ general inquiries and feedbacks and/or or transfer calls to the relevant department or personnel
Manage phone enquiries for outpatient services efficiently, including queries for outpatient referrals and appointments
3. Undertake general administrative duties and frontline initiatives
Provide administrative support such as filing, data entry and claims submission
Manage email inquiries promptly
Assist clinicians in general administrative duties
Perform service recovery
Participate in service improvement project(s)
Undertake other general administrative duties and frontline initiatives as assigned
Requirements:
Minimum GCE “O” level or equivalent and above
At least 2 years of working experience in customer service and/or health care services
A team player with good interpersonal communication skills
Able to multi-task and work in a fast-paced and dynamic environment
Meticulous in handling administrative tasks
Proficient in Microsoft Office and data collation
Experience with healthcare IT systems (e.g. SAP, EPIC and Clinic Assist) will be an advantage
